Haller's Concordance: CORD
- Then she let them down with a cord out of a window: for her house joined close to the wall. Josu. 2:15
- If, when we come into the land, this scarlet cord be a sign, and thou tie it in the window, by which thou hast let us down: and gather together thy father and mother, and brethren, and all thy kindred into thy house. Josu. 2:18
- And she answered: As you have spoken, so be it done: and sending them on their way, she hung the scarlet cord in the window. Josu. 2:21
- He looseth the belt of kings, and girdeth their loins with a cord. Job 12:18
- ¤ Canst thou draw out the leviathan with a hook, or canst thou tie his tongue with a cord? Job 41:1
- And if a man prevail against one, two shall withstand him: a threefold cord is not easily broken. Eccl. 4:12
- Before the silver cord be broken, and the golden fillet shrink back, and the pitcher be crushed at the fountain, and the wheel be broken upon the cistern, Eccl. 12:6
- And instead of a sweet smell there shall be stench, and instead of a girdle, a cord, and instead of curled hair, baldness, and instead of a stomacher, haircloth. Isa. 3:24
- And concerning the pillars, one pillar was eighteen cubits high: and a cord of twelve cubits compassed it about: but the thickness thereof was four fingers, and it was hollow within. Jer. 52:21
- And when any one of them, drawn away by some passenger, lieth with him, she upbraideth her neighbor, that she was not thought as worthy as herself, nor her cord broken. Bar. 6:43
- Therefore thou shalt have none that shall cast the cord of a lot in the assembly of the Lord. Mic. 2:5
- And I will feed the flock of slaughter for this, O ye poor of the flock. And I took unto me two rods, one I called Beauty, and the other I called a Cord, and I fed the flock. Zach. 11:7
- And I cut off my second rod that was called a Cord, that I might break the brotherhood between Juda and Israel. Zach. 11:14
